How they compare
Egypt currently reports 10.8 against 8.3 in Angola, a difference of 2.5.
That makes Egypt's figure about 1.3 times Angola's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 23 shared years of data; in 2001 it was Angola ahead.
Angola ranks 14th and Egypt ranks 11th of 97 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Angola averaged higher in 1 and Egypt in 2.
